    Keep in mind that there are 5 different leagues. Bronze < Silver < Gold < Platinum < Diamond. If you are placed in Gold, that is about average. If you are just getting stomped in Gold, don't worry about it too much. By dropping rank only means that you will face (hopefully) easier opponents.

    I suspect that the beta had a much higher concentration of skilled players, or at least people who love Starcraft and have played it before.  So the overall skill level most likely was much higher, meaning Silver/Gold were still filled with people who knew what they were doing. 
     
    Now, there's tens of thousands of new players, many of whom have never played Starcraft, to fill out Bronze/Silver at least until they get some experience.  I'm guessing things will shake out more though, as people drop off from playing multiplayer, and you'll end up with the same concentration of more skilled players.  Like trying to jump into a Modern Warfare game now.  People shoot mans pretty good.
